The Minns Labor Government has once again neglected regional NSW, leaving Moree hospital without a doctor physically present in the emergency department.
From 3 February to the evening of 12 February 2026, the Moree Emergency Department will yet again operate without a doctor on-site.
This is not an isolated incident. Throughout December and January, hospitals across the Northern Tablelands, including Inverell, were repeatedly forced to operate without a doctor on the ground in the emergency department.
Member for Northern Tablelands Brendan Moylan said the failure to ensure a doctor is physically present is a staggering failure of the state government that puts lives at risk.
